New Kids On The Block Announce “The Mixtape Tour” For Summer 2019

NKOTB just dropped a HUGE Summer tour announcement for 2019 featuring all of their closest friends like Salt-N-Pepa, Naughty By Nature, Tiffany, and Debbie Gibson!  “The Mixtape Tour” kicks off May 2nd and brings the New Kids across North America all Summer long.

You know NKOTB can’t leave you with just a massive tour announcement!  Donnie, Danny, Jon, Jordan, and Joey also dropped a brand new single called “80’s Baby.”  The lyric video is an homage to all things 80s like 8-bit video games, bamboo earrings, satellite phones, pagers, and of course, mixtapes!

TODAY Show Announces 2017 Summer Concert Series

The TODAY Show just announced their annual Summer concert series performers and this year they’ve got some HUGE names coming to the plaza to perform all Summer long!  They’re no strangers to getting the biggest names in music to perform and this year is no different.  Past artists include 5SOS, Dierks Bentley, Shawn Mendes, Celine Dion, Charlie Puth, Fifth Harmony, Fall Out Boy, Nicki Minaj, Hunter Hayes, Jason Aldean, Puff Daddy, and Meghan Trainor.

All concerts take place live from Rockefeller Plaza outside of the TODAY show studios in NYC.  If you plan on attending, we suggest showing up no later than 5am  as there is usually a crowd and entry is not guaranteed even with a Fan Pass. All concerts take place between 7am and 9am and most of the time, you’ll get to see the artists soundcheck as well!

TODAY Show fan passes are available by signing up for the TodayShow newsletter and are the best way to experience these early morning sing alongs.  These passes get you closer to your favorite artists and let’s face it, you’ll always remember that morning when Niall/Harry/Thomas Rhett/Joe Jonas/Halsey serenaded you – not that Wednesday or Friday that you were so well rested for work/school.

Our Favorite Concerts of 2016

We can’t believe 2016 is almost over!   It was a year full of fangirling and lots of amazing concerts.   While it’s always hard to pick favorites, here are some of our favorite shows of 2016!

Mixtape Festival – Hersheypark Stadium – Hershey, PA – August 2016
This festival had everything – boybands,  matching camo parachute cargo pants, oversized bib overalls, harmonies that you can’t find anywhere else, and of course the best fans ever!  NKOTB just get better and better with age.  98 Degrees wore camo cargo pants and sang a TRL medley.  O-Town crushed their set (yes, they played “Liquid Dreams”) and wore overalls and tie-dye.  Paul Abdul nailed every single dance move in her first show on 25 years (and told everyone about the Total Package Tour way before it was announced).  Boyz II Men brought down the house with their beautiful harmonies.

 

Dan + Shay – Playstation Theater – New York, NY – December 2016
Dan + Shay are one of our favorite artists to see live, because they bring so much joy and energy to the stage.  The “Obsessed” Tour was their second headlining tour, in support of their new album, and they owned the stage like they had been doing this forever.  Dan + Shay are having so much fun on stage, you can’t help but join in.  The whole show is one big singalong from start to finish.

Dierks Bentley – Highline Ballroom – New York, NY – May 2016
We had just caught the opening night of Dierks’ big “Somewhere On A Beach” Tour at PNC Bank Arts Center a couple of weeks prior.  It was amazing to see Dierks again in such an intimate venue.  His “Last Call Ball,” in celebration of the release of his new album, “Black,” was a writers round with his collaborators.  Each took a turn telling the story behind the song and performing songs from the album and other hits they had written.   Did we mention we got to be approx 5 feet away from Dierks for this show?

NKOTB To Play Coney Island August 4th

In true NKOTB fashion, the guys just dropped some HUGE surpise news on us that got us really excited for summertime (as if we weren’t already!)  Danny, Donnie, Jordan, Jonathan, and Joey announced that they’ll be headlining a very special show at the brand new Amphitheater at Coney Island Boardwalk this August just before Mixtape Festival.  While they had insisted Mixtape would be their only show of the year, they couldn’t resist throwing a “warmup” gig in NYC a couple of days before.   Of course we’re going to both shows!

Like any true Blockhead knows, Coney Island is a special place for NKOTB – it’s where they filmed their first music video for “Please Don’t Go Girl.”   It’s also the home of Wahlburgers, with its rooftop overlooking the Wonder Wheel and the rest of the iconic beach park.
